Overview
The AD7124-8BBCPZ-RL7 from Analog Devices, Inc. is a highly advanced analog front end designed for high precision measurement applications. This device is part of the AD7124 series, which features a low power, low noise 24-bit Σ-Δ (Sigma-Delta) analog-to-digital converter (ADC). The AD7124-8 is particularly suited for industrial and automotive applications, with the W grade being AEC-Q100 qualified, ensuring reliability and performance in automotive systems. The on-chip low gain stage allows for the direct interfacing of small amplitude signals to the ADC, and the device can be configured to have 8 differential inputs or 15 single-ended or pseudo differential inputs, providing significant flexibility for precision measurement tasks.
Key Specifications
Parameter | Value |
---|---|
Converter Type | General Purpose |
Architecture | Delta-Sigma |
Resolution | 24-bit |
Number of ADCs | 1 |
Number of Input Channels | 8 differential or 15 single-ended/pseudo differential |
Sampling Rate | Up to 19.2 kSPS |
Digital Interface Type | Serial (3-Wire, 4-Wire, SPI, QSPI, Microwire) |
Input Type | Voltage |
Input Signal Type | Pseudo-Differential, Differential |
Voltage Reference | Internal, External |
Polarity of Input Voltage | Bipolar |
Voltage Supply Source | Single (2.7 V to 3.6 V), Dual (1.8 V) |
Digital Supply Voltage | 1.65 V to 3.6 V |
Operating Temperature Range | -40°C to +125°C |
Package | 32-Lead LFCSP (5mm x 5mm x 0.95mm) |
Key Features
- Data integrity ensured through precise conversion and low noise design.
- Fast sampling rates achievable, with options for different power modes to tailor performance.
- Low power consumption, with three integrated power modes (low, mid, full) to optimize current consumption and noise.
- Rapid settling times guaranteed, enhancing the speed of measurement applications.
- Multichannel synchronization enabled, allowing simultaneous conversions on multiple channels.
- Precise gain calibration possible, ensuring high accuracy in measurements.
- Programmable low drift excitation current sources, burnout currents, and a bias voltage generator for setting common-mode voltage.
- Low-side power switch to power down bridge sensors between conversions, minimizing power consumption.
- Option to operate with either an internal or external clock.
- Integrated channel sequencer for enabling and sequentially converting multiple channels, simplifying communication.
- Support for per channel configuration, allowing different setups for gain, filter type, output data rate, buffering, and reference source.
Applications
- Laboratory testing equipment: Ideal for precise measurements in laboratory settings.
- Energy management systems: Suitable for monitoring and controlling energy usage in various systems.
- Building automation solutions: Used in automated building control systems for precise measurement and control.
- Automotive systems: AEC-Q100 qualified, making it reliable for use in automotive applications.
